Undo/redo in the Plottwine diagram editor is handled by the command-stack module, rebuilt in release 4.2 after the coalescing bug. Every shipped build of this module is reproducible: the provenance manifest records compiler version, stack-depth config, and source revision. Maintainers verifying a build should match the manifest against the token printed below.

build token for bageg-yahof: htk3_673

Confirm that the Harrowgate autoscaler's scaling decisions are driven solely by signed queue-depth metrics from the internal telemetry bus, and that no unauthenticated endpoint can influence scale targets. Verify the maximum instance ceiling is enforced in code, not just configuration, and review the last quarter's scale events for anomalous spikes. Document any override usage with justification. Final accountability for this control, including remediation of findings, rests with the person named below.

named custodian: Tamys Rusdor Tamix

Escalation: session-token refresh bug (Vaultline Auth). If refresh loops exceed 3 per user within 60s, page the Auth rotation. Do not restart tokend on prod-east; it drops all active sessions. Mitigation: flip `refresh_grace_mode` to true in the Klarity config panel, then drain one pod at a time. Confirm loop rate drops below 0.5/min before standing down. If the flag does not take effect within 10 minutes, escalate to the Vaultline platform lead directly at the address below.

escalation mailbox, kaweg-kahif: druwyn.sordor@nelvroworks.corp

## Changelog — Quillsearch v3.8.1

Renamed `NIGHTLY_REINDEX_TOKEN` to `REINDEX_CRON_SECRET` for consistency with the other cron-auth settings introduced in v3.7. The nightly search reindex job on the Pellgrove cluster now reads only the new name; the old one is ignored silently, so please verify your env files during review. Migration is a one-line edit. Add the following line to `.env.production`:

secret setting of yagep-bahif: LEDGER_TOKEN8=7eb0ad88